1. Framed Art by Framebridge

Tired of spending $200 or more at your local frame shop for fairly simple framing jobs? I’ve been framing posters, prints, and old Nike ads on the Framebridge app for years now for a fraction of the cost. You can pick out the exact frame you want on their website or app and see how your print looks framed online. Then, they send you a tube or mailer envelope so you can safely ship your print to their facility. Within a week or so, you get the perfect frame job for a lot less! A great idea if there’s something sentimental lying around the house that needs to be put up on a wall.

3. Air Jordan XI “Cool Grey”

A tradition unlike any other. For decades now, Jordan Brand has been dropping an Air Jordan XI silhouette during the Holiday season. Every year, they sell out – and for good reason. The Air Jordan XI is arguably the greatest Air Jordan sneaker of all time. One of my favorites is the “Cool Grey” colorway, which first released in 2001. It will be extremely hard to get, so make sure to check out sites like StockX where you can find them for a few dollars over the retail price.
